    Alarm off button and the red signal lamp (3) The sound of the alarm is switched off by pressing the Alarm Off button. The alarm goes off because of high temperature inside the freezer (red signal lamp is on), or because of the excessive dust collected at the condenser (red signal lamp is off).
  • Page 10: Starting The Empty Freezer

    Starting the empty freezer Switch the freezer on. Sound alarm is on because of inappropriate temperature. It may be switched off by pressing the alarm button Put the mode selection switch to the continuous operation position. All three signal lamps are on. Place fresh food into the freezer several hours after the red signal lamp goes off.

    Maintenance and Cleaning Freezer Defrosting Frost and ice layer, depositing on the inner walls of the freezer should be defrosted when 3-5 mm thick. • 24 hours prior defrosting press the continued operation mode button (2) (yellow lamp is on) to provide extra low temperature of food inside the freezer.

    Trouble Shooting Guide During the service, you can come across some troubles that in most cases result from improper handling of the appliance and can easy be eliminated. The Appliance Fails to Operate After Connecting to the Mains Supply • Check the voltage in the socket and see if the appliance is switched on (green signal lamp is on).
